<p>The starting and stopping is from where your computer has played through what's been downloaded already from YouTube and is waiting for more to be downloaded before displaying what's next.  If you watch the red bar along the bottom of the YouTube player, you'll actually see two different colored bars, one darked that the other.  The darked one is what's been downloaded so far.  The lighter one is what's been played.  When they meet, the playing stops until the darked bar gets far enough ahead to give you some leeway.</p>
<p>It's really an issue with your ISP actually since it's more of a bandwidth issue.  Either that or pick a less busier time for your video watching. :)

			<description><![CDATA[<p>Can someone explain to me why, when I am watching a youtube or another video feed off a website... it starts and stops continually... and when it ends... I can replay it without the constant and annoying stopping and starting? Is it my lack of enough memory, or do I have to change a setting on my computer, etc??? HELP!
